Course content
Lecture series I (Paštrnák, Monday) focuses on main issues of cultural, economic, social, and political history of ancient Greece and Rome. 1. Antiquity within us? (terminology, chronology, relevance, approaches) 2. Geographic and climatic conditions 3. Agriculture, what a dirty job? Economics (agriculture, crafts, trade) 4. Who was a Greek and Roman? Citizens and the others (women, foreigners, barbarians) 5. Slavery: practice, philosophy and its (ab)uses 6. What's the best form of government? Political systems and ideology 7. War and peace, international relations 8. By Hercules! Gods, religions, and cults 7. "That woman has something terribly manly in herself." Sexualities a gender 8. Urbanisation, globalisation, and their problems 9. Crisis. Fall or continuity? Lecture series II (Pokorná, Thursday) 1. Classical tradition 2. Source of Greek art and culture in the Aegean world 3. Etrusco-Roman continuity in architecture and painting 4. Greek sense of order and symmetry 5. Art as a tool of propaganda 6. Thematic repertory of Greek art 7. Thematic repertory of Roman art 8. Development of classical sculpture and the issue of originals, replicas, and copies 9. Nudity in classical art 10. Polychromy in Greek sculpture 11. Origins of Greek urbanism, development of Hellenistic cities 12. Roman provincial art 13. Antiquity and Czech culture Further information will be disclosed during the introductory session and accessible via a Moodle e-learning course.

Learning outcomes
The aim of the course is to acquaint students with selected themes from cultural, economic and social history of the antiquity.
Students will receive an overview of the cultural, political, economic and social history of the antiquity. PZ
Prerequisites
To complete the course, a student must first successfully complete History of Antiquity Workshop 1 (Greece) or History of Antiquity Workshop 2 (Rome).

Assessment methods and criteria
Oral exam

Exam requirements: discussion about reading list and about a question related to the history of the antiquity. PZ
